|a Plasmodesmata: Channels for Intercellular Signaling During Plant Growth and Development -- Plasmodesmata: Channels for Viruses on the Move -- Imaging Plasmodesmata with High Resolution Scanning Electron Microscopy -- Preparative Methods for Imaging Plasmodesmata at Super-Resolution -- Isolation of Plasmodesmata from Arabidopsis Suspension Culture Cells -- Immunofluorescence Detection of Callose Deposition around Plasmodesmata Sites -- Imaging Callose at Plasmodesmata Using Aniline Blue: Quantitative Confocal Microscopy -- Localization of Fluorescently-Tagged Protein to Plasmodesmata by Correlative Light and Electron Microscopy -- Quantification of Plant Cell Coupling with Live-Cell Microscopy -- Drop-ANd-See: A Simple, Real-Time, and Non-Invasive Technique for Assaying Plasmodesmal Permeability -- Mapping Symplasmic Fields at the Shoot Apical Meristem Using Iontophoresis and Membrane Potential Measurements -- Analysis of the Conductivity of Plasmodesmata by Microinjection -- Investigating Plasmodesmata Genetics with Virus-Induced Gene Silencing and an Agrobacterium-Mediated GFP Movement Assay -- Probing Plasmodesmata Function with Biochemical Inhibitors -- GAL4 Transactivation-Based Assay for the Detection of Selective Intercellular Protein Movement -- Techniques for Assessing the Effects of Pharmacological Inhibitors on Intercellular Protein Movement -- Probing Protein Targeting to Plasmodesmata Using Fluorescence Recovery after Photo-Bleaching -- The Tracking of Intercellular Small RNA Movement -- Analysis of the Role of Myosins in Targeting Proteins to Plasmodesmata -- Pumilio-Based RNA In Vivo Imaging -- In Vivo RNA Labeling Using MS2.
